In the third episode of season 5 of “Postcards From…” showing on the Accessible Media Incorporated television network and streaming service host Christa Couture takes us to Dawson City, Yukon a remote Northern town of some 1600 inhabitants. It is quaint and relaxing and the drone photography and commentary of Couture makes it a tempting Canadian tourist destination.
Couture takes pains to not only to describe and visit some interesting sites but the focus in this episode is more on her interactions with people she encounters while visiting an off the grid cabin to discuss off the grid living and eat Arctic grayling right from the pan, placer gold mining the old way with a pan down by the river, drink a sour toe cocktail, learning burlesque dancing and travelling on the “hissing” Yukon River. Couture’s most interesting observation is that in Dawson City and environs there is a willingness of the locals to accept you for who you are.
